/// <summary>
/// Annotation that enables iOS environment variable support via MSBuild targets file.
/// </summary>
/// <remarks>
/// iOS MAUI applications cannot receive environment variables directly through the process environment
/// when launched via `dotnet run`. Instead, environment variables must be passed through MSBuild properties.
/// This annotation marks a resource for processing by <see cref="MauiiOSEnvironmentSubscriber"/>.
/// </remarks>
internal sealed class MauiiOSEnvironmentAnnotation : IResourceAnnotation
{
// Marker annotation - actual logic is in the eventing subscriber
}
